Abstract:
Abstract The aim of this note is to show that a number of publications on invexity in prestigious journals contain unclear definitions, ambiguous statements and sometimes wrong proofs. By analyzing certain facts of some relevant works, we wish to call readers’ attention to the literature on invexity when they use it in their research.
